It is crucial to differentiate between gross earnings and actual net worth when discussing figures associated with high-profile executives like Brent Shafer. Net worth is the ultimate financial metric, representing the total value of assets minus liabilities. For someone in his position, assets likely include significant holdings of company stock, substantial cash reserves from deferred compensation plans, and potentially investments in real estate or other ventures. Liabilities might include mortgages, loans, or other financial obligations. The accumulation of wealth at the executive level is often tied to the long-term performance of the company. If Paccar’s stock price trended upward during his leadership, and if he exercised options or received equity grants that vested, his net worth would have grown commensurately. Conversely, market downturns or poor performance could mitigate those gains. Because he is no longer the CEO of Paccar, his current net worth would also be influenced by how he has managed his stock holdings and whether he has engaged in significant diversification of his portfolio into other investment vehicles.
